About Monmouth County Property Sales
Monmouth County is shore + suburb: Asbury Park, Long Branch, Red Bank, Freehold, Holmdel. Sandy-rebuild properties and older shore bungalows are part of Tony's Monmouth pipeline.
Monmouth tax rates vary by municipality, generally 1.8-2.5%.
Shore-property closings often require updated flood elevation certificates from Sandy-era rebuilds.
